Editor reviews, edits, and re-writes a variety of documents and/or digital content. Responsible for creating and maintaining accurate and compelling content for written copy and/or websites and other online communications media. Being an Editor ensures that all content meets required and accepted format and standards. Evaluates content for clarity, accuracy, and consistency. Additionally, Editor may coordinate with creative team to produce final drafts. Requires a bachelor's degree in journalism or equivalent. Typically reports to a manager. The Editor occasionally directed in several aspects of the work. Gaining exposure to some of the complex tasks within the job function. To be an Editor typically requires 2-4 years of related experience. (Copyright 2024 Salary.com)
